Small garden landscaping services involve designing and implementing enhancements to make a compact outdoor space more attractive, functional, and enjoyable. These services typically include planting flower beds, shrubs, and small trees, as well as installing pathways, edging, and decorative features. The goal is to optimize the available space, create visual interest, and establish a cohesive look that complements the style of the home. Whether it's adding a cozy seating area or creating a low-maintenance garden, experienced local contractors can tailor solutions to suit the specific needs and preferences of homeowners with smaller yards.
Many property owners turn to small garden landscaping to address common problems such as overgrown or uneven terrain, poor drainage, or lack of privacy. A well-designed landscape can help prevent soil erosion, improve water flow, and reduce maintenance requirements. It also offers a way to transform an underutilized area into a welcoming outdoor retreat. The overview below groups typical Small Garden Landsca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Post Falls, ID.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or garden repairs like edging, planting, or small lawn adjustments range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and property size.
Medium Projects - Mid-sized landscaping projects such as installing new flower beds, adding pathways, or small lawn renovations usually cost between $1,000 and $3,000. These are common for many homeowners seeking to enhance their gardens.
Large Landscaping Jobs - Larger projects like extensive plantings, irrigation systems, or patio installations can range from $3,500 to $7,000 or more. Fewer projects push into this higher tier, often involving more complex design and materials.
Full Garden Replacement - Complete overhaul or redesigns of gardens typically start at $8,000 and can exceed $15,000 depending on size and features. These larger, more intricate projects are less frequent but available through local service providers for extensive landscaping need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
